restated
英 [ˌriːˈsteɪtɪd]
美 [ˌriːˈsteɪtɪd]
v. 重申; 重新表述
restate的过去分词和过去式
BNC.30395
柯林斯词典
- VERB 重申;再次声明;重说
If yourestatesomething, you say it again in words or writing, usually in a slightly different way.- He continued throughout to restate his opposition to violence...
他一直不断重申他反对暴力。 - The letter merely restated the law of the land.
这封信只不过重复了一下土地法。
